History:
The Run for CVIM Challenge team, formerly known as Marathoners for Medicine, started in 2003 when John Domico decided to raise funds for CVIM as part of his running of the Boston Marathon. Over the past 20 years the team has raised over $920,000.00 for CVIM, a local non-profit community organization that provides free medical and dental care to uninsured individuals living or working in Centre County.
Frequently Asked Questions:
I would love to join the team, what do I do next?
Sign up to come to the Kick-off Dinner to learn more. If you can't make the dinner, but still want to join the team, email Tara at This email address is being protected from spambots. You need JavaScript enabled to view it..
After you sign up to join the team, you can pick a race (choose our signature race, the Nittany Valley Half-Marathon, or any other running event - any distance, anywhere), set up your pages and goal, then encourage your friends and family to donate through your page to CVIM!
What if I don't like to ask for money/fundraise?
Past participants have found that family and friends are more than happy to donate to CVIM. The fundraising pages make it easy to send out emails and social media is a great way to get the word out. To increase views, we encourage you to tag @centrevolunteersinmedicine on social media. Also, CVIM will post your page/race/results on their social media pages and in emails to help drive additional donations.
Do I need to raise a certain amount of money to be on the team?
No, there is no minimum donation to be on the team. CVIM appreciates every donated dollar, which provides $3 of care.
